Injury crash between car and dump truck near West Ridge Road, Mars Hill ME
Heads up: This post was detected from real-time dispatch audio. Information may be incomplete, and the situation may evolve. Always verify using official agency releases.
A two-vehicle crash occurred near West Ridge Road in Mars Hill involving a car and a dump truck. The female driver is unable to move her hands and emergency responders are on the way. The dump truck operator was unharmed.
